About AVIF To PDF Converter Online

AVIF (AV1 Image File Format) is a next-generation format based on the AV1 video codec. It delivers exceptional compression — often 50% smaller than JPEG — while supporting transparency, HDR, and wide color gamut.

Converting images to PDF packages them into a portable, universally viewable document. This is useful for sending multiple images as a single file, archiving photos in a fixed-layout container, or preparing images for document workflows.

How to convert an AVIF image to PDF

  1. Upload the AVIF file

    Drop a .avif into the "Image file" field. AVIF support depends on the build of Sharp on the server; if decoding fails the tool will say so.

  2. Pick a page size

    "Page size" offers Fit (page sized to the image plus a margin), A4 (210×297 mm, image centred), or Letter (8.5×11 in, image centred).

  3. Set the margin

    "Margin (points)" is whitespace around the image, 0–72 (default 24). One PDF point = 1/72 inch, so 24 ≈ 8.5 mm of breathing room.

  4. Press Run

    Output is a single-page PDF with your AVIF placed on it (filename avif-to-pdf.pdf). One image per PDF page — the tool does not stitch multiple AVIFs into one document.
